KenPom 1-29-26, Plus Sort of an Indictment of Fran...

Also this...

KenPom uses offensive and defensive ratings which are points scored or allowed per 100 pssession adjusted for opponent.

They are listed as ORtg and DRtg respectively...

Below are the final ratings since 2015 including 2026 YTD. This really puts things into perspective as far as what could've been if Fran could've gotten his guys to play D. It's friggin staggering if you look at the gap between the ratings. We all knew Fran's teams were horribly imbalanced so I'm not telling you anything new, but I think Run BMC has so far shown he has at least some of the defensive mojo that it takes to be well-balanced and squeak out some of the games that will make a difference.

Before anyone brings up the fact that the current rankings have a higher proportion of non-cons than a full season at this point, those ratings are adjusted for opponent.
